News
Here’s a glimpse of the most beautiful Louis Vuitton store in the world, where fashion, art, and design come together in perfect harmony. by TOI Lifestyle Desk 2 / 11 ...
Apple has shared photos of the latest Apple Store, ahead of this week’s opening in Shanghai, China.. The photos reveal a curved glass facade, with stairs leading down into a beautiful circular 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results